  • Publication number: 20200115754
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for determining the biological age of human skin comprising providing human skin cells, determining a methylation level of at least two CpG-dinucleotides of a specific region of at least one chromosome of said skin cells and determining the biological age of said skin cells by comparing said determined methylation level with empirically determined data representing a correlation between the methylation level of the CpG-nucleotide and the chronological age of at least one human individual.
